US Executive Branch Update – January 5, 2023


This report provides a snapshot of the U.S. Executive Branch priorities via daily schedules and the prior day’s press releases.

POTUS’ Schedule*

9:00 a.m. EST – THE PRESIDENT receives the Presidential Daily Briefing | The White House

11:15 a.m. EST – THE PRESIDENT delivers remarks on border security and enforcement; The Vice President attends | Roosevelt Room

3:00 p.m. EST – THE PRESIDENT holds a Cabinet meeting; The Vice President attends | Cabinet Room

VPOTUS’ Schedule*

11:15 a.m. ET – The Vice President will attend the President’s remarks on border security and enforcement

3:00 p.m. ET – The Vice President will attend the President’s Cabinet meeting

*The U.S. President (POTUS) and Vice President’s (VPOTUS) daily schedules are subject to change, as is the White House press briefing schedule.
